It’s not a particularly clear picture, but the trees along the Derwent near Matlock still bear the signs of 2019’s tragic floods. Hay and strips of black plastic bale covering decorate the trees. With the river in a relatively friendly mood today, it was hard to believe that the waters could ever have got that high. The riverside path in that area shows signs of damage, and there’s a barrier to discourage walkers until the council can scrape together enough of its thinly stretched resources to fix the path.
